The Japan Pen Needles Market involves the sale and use of small, disposable needles that attach to insulin pens or other injection devices, primarily used by patients in Japan to self-administer medication for chronic conditions like diabetes. This market is heavily driven by the country’s high number of diabetic patients and its aging population, which favors easy-to-use, precise, and comfortable injection tools. Because Japanese healthcare emphasizes patient comfort and minimal invasiveness, there is a strong focus on developing ultra-fine and shorter needles to reduce pain and increase adherence to daily treatment regimens.

Drivers
The Japan Pen Needles Market is overwhelmingly driven by the nation’s high and rising prevalence of diabetes mellitus, particularly Type 2 Diabetes, coupled with a rapidly aging population that requires frequent and precise insulin delivery. According to the International Diabetes Federation (IDF), the prevalence of diabetes in Japan is significant, creating a substantial patient pool reliant on injectable insulin and GLP-1 analogues for management. Pen needles facilitate easier, less painful, and more discreet self-administration of these medications compared to traditional syringes, which directly enhances patient adherence to prescribed therapies—a critical factor in Japan’s outcomes-focused healthcare system. The market is further boosted by the continuous shift toward technologically advanced, thinner-gauge, and shorter pen needles, which minimize pain and anxiety associated with injections. The sophisticated healthcare infrastructure in Japan, characterized by high adoption rates of advanced medical devices, ensures steady demand. Furthermore, the market benefits from increasing awareness campaigns and government policies that support home-based care and self-management of chronic conditions, making pen delivery systems and their consumables essential tools for managing the endemic disease burden in the country. The growing popularity of pre-filled and reusable insulin pens also sustains the demand for compatible, high-quality disposable pen needles.
Restraints
Despite strong demographic and disease prevalence drivers, the Japanese Pen Needles Market faces several notable restraints. Price sensitivity and cost-containment measures imposed by the national health insurance system present a major hurdle. As pen needles are high-volume, disposable consumables, government efforts to control healthcare expenditure exert downward pressure on unit pricing, impacting manufacturer profit margins. Furthermore, the market faces competition from alternative, less frequent administration methods, particularly the growing adoption of continuous glucose monitoring (CGM) systems and the eventual rise of insulin pumps, which, while expensive, can reduce the need for multiple daily injections. There is also a persistent psychological barrier among some elderly patients concerning self-injection, leading to slower adoption among certain demographics despite the availability of user-friendly pen systems. Maintaining strict quality control and overcoming challenges associated with the mass production of ultra-thin, highly precise needles is a continuous technical restraint. Lastly, while manufacturers focus on disposable products for safety, managing the proper disposal of medical sharps remains an logistical and environmental challenge within the Japanese clinical and homecare settings, potentially hindering large-scale domestic adoption.
Opportunities
Significant opportunities exist within the Japanese Pen Needles Market, primarily through innovation aimed at improving user experience and expanding applicability. The greatest opportunity lies in developing and promoting smart or connected pen needles that integrate seamlessly with digital health platforms. These next-generation devices can automatically record injection data, dose timing, and volume, transmitting this information to healthcare providers or patient apps, thereby supporting better adherence and remote monitoring for Japan’s large, geographically dispersed elderly population. Expanding product lines to include specialized pen needles for non-insulin injectable drugs, such as GLP-1 agonists used for diabetes and obesity management (a growing area of focus), presents a key growth path. There is also potential in targeting the hospital segment by developing safety pen needles with automatic protective mechanisms to prevent accidental needlestick injuries for healthcare workers, aligning with stricter safety protocols. Furthermore, manufacturing efficiencies achieved through automation and advanced material science can lead to lower production costs, allowing companies to secure more favorable pricing under the national insurance system. Finally, focusing on educating both patients and general practitioners on the advantages of ultra-thin and shorter needles can help drive greater market penetration and faster replacement cycles.
Challenges
The primary challenges in the Japan Pen Needles Market center on maintaining product differentiation in a highly commoditized segment and navigating complex domestic regulation. One technical challenge is perfecting the manufacturing process for ultra-fine-gauge needles (e.g., 34G or 35G) to ensure consistency, sharpness, and compatibility across various pen injector devices (insulin pens, growth hormone pens, etc.). Regulatory approval processes for new needle designs and materials, particularly those offering incremental improvements in patient comfort or safety features, can be rigorous and time-consuming in Japan. A major commercial challenge is establishing and defending market share against strong global competitors who dominate the pen injector and needle landscape, often requiring substantial investment in distribution networks and clinical data showing superiority. Furthermore, convincing Japanese healthcare providers and the public health insurance system (which heavily controls reimbursement) to adopt newer, higher-cost safety or comfort features over standard options remains difficult due to national cost-reduction pressures. Finally, addressing supply chain stability is a perpetual challenge, as many components or finished products rely on global manufacturing sites, making them vulnerable to international logistics disruptions.
Role of AI
Artificial Intelligence (AI) is beginning to impact the Japan Pen Needles Market indirectly through its influence on the broader diabetes care ecosystem. While AI is not directly involved in the function of the physical needle, it is crucial for maximizing the efficacy of pen needle usage. AI algorithms can analyze patient injection data (collected via connected smart pens or companion apps) alongside glucose readings, diet, and activity levels. This analysis allows for predictive modeling of insulin requirements and personalized dosing recommendations, ultimately optimizing the timing and frequency of injections—the critical steps pen needles enable. AI also plays a role in advanced manufacturing processes by optimizing the precision micro-fabrication of pen needles. Machine learning models can analyze production parameters and quality control images to detect microscopic defects or inconsistencies in needle grinding and siliconization, ensuring superior and consistent product quality across massive batches. Moreover, AI-driven diagnostics are accelerating the identification of pre-diabetic and diabetic populations in Japan, leading to earlier intervention and an increased prescription of injectable therapies, thereby driving the long-term demand for pen needles. This integration enhances patient safety, improves treatment adherence, and provides actionable insights for healthcare providers, making the simple act of injection part of a complex, personalized digital health strategy.
Latest Trends
Several key trends are defining the evolution of the Pen Needles Market in Japan. Foremost is the continued push toward ultra-thin and ultra-short needles (e.g., 4mm and 33G/34G), driven by patient demand for painless injection experiences. These thinner gauges are rapidly becoming the standard of care, replacing older, thicker needles. Another major trend is the development and increasing adoption of safety pen needles, particularly in clinical and institutional settings. These needles incorporate passive or active shielding mechanisms to cover the needle immediately after use, reducing the risk of accidental needlestick injuries for both patients and healthcare personnel, aligning with increasing safety mandates. Furthermore, the market is seeing a pronounced trend toward connectivity. Smart pen caps and dedicated dosing log apps are gaining traction, allowing patients to track their injection history digitally. This trend supports Japan’s broader push towards remote patient monitoring (RPM) and telemedicine for chronic disease management. A manufacturing trend involves the use of advanced polymer technology and improved siliconization techniques to enhance drug flow characteristics and minimize injection force. Finally, due to the concurrent rise of GLP-1 analogues for weight management and T2DM, a specific market trend involves developing compatible pen needle products optimized for the viscosity and delivery profiles of these next-generation injectable therapies.
